Understanding The Term ‘TIME’
Time management involves strategically allocating one’s time in order to maximize productivity and efficiency.
Everyone has the same hours each day, but how we spend them differs. We have divided time management into four main parts, known by the acronym TIME.
- Treasured
- Investment
- Mandatory
- Empty
Levels of TIME
4. Treasured times are the precious moments we share with our family, friends, and loved ones. These memories stay in our hearts and bring a smile to our faces when work stress starts taking a toll on us.
Treasured time comes in many forms – from an afternoon spent chatting with a friend to a big celebration or family gathering.

3. Investment time is the amount of time and effort an individual spends on improving themselves and taking actions toward achieving their goals.
It involves setting aside time to study, plan, research, practice, or do other activities related to furthering one’s personal development or achieving a goal.
It also involves using available resources such as money, education, mentorships, or other methods of self-improvement to help reach a desired outcome.
Tip:
Increase I: Increase your investment time to deliver high performance

2. Mandatory Time is the time you spend on things or activities that are necessary, even if you don’t like them. It may include daily traveling, managing expenses, or paying bills.
Let’s look at some of the ways to reduce mandatory time.
- As you get in the car, it is an ideal opportunity to transform your journey into an investment in your knowledge. You can listen to a business book while you drive.
- Working remotely or relocating closer to your place of employment can reduce the length of your daily commute.
- To free up your time, you can hire someone to take care of essential tasks, like a landscaper for lawn maintenance, a laundry service for your clothes, or an online delivery service for groceries.
Tip:
Minimize M: Minimize Mandatory time. Convert it into Investment (I) or Treasured (T) time.
1. Empty Time means inaction. It is just an arbitrary amount of moments, squandered with nothing to show.
While Mandatory Time can bring results, Empty Time won’t help at all. For e.g., Spending 35 minutes reaching your workplace means you have finished something. Yet aimlessly scrolling through Instagram, and Facebook or watching videos achieves nothing but wasting time.
Tip:
Remove E: Try to eliminate as much as possible from your schedule.

1. Keep a time log
Keeping a time log is an integral part of successful time management. It’s the best way to track how you spend your time, so you can improve and be more productive.
A time log simply lists everything you did during the day and how much time each activity took. It’s a valuable tool because it allows you to identify which activities are taking up the most of your time and which aren’t as important. You can keep a time log in various ways – it can be as simple as making a list on paper or keeping track of it in a spreadsheet.

2. Eat the frog
Use the “Eat the Frog” technique to prioritize tasks and manage your time. It involves tackling the most challenging task first to eliminate any procrastination or anxiety about completing it later.
Once you have conquered this task, the rest of your tasks for the day will seem much more manageable.

4. Learn to say No
One of the most important yet underrated tips for better time management is learning how to say no. We all have limited resources, including time, and saying no can help you wisely use your valuable resources.
You often find yourself in scenarios where you want to say yes to everything, but you must remember that saying no can be beneficial in many cases.
When you learn to say no, you will be able to focus on what matters the most and prioritize your activities according to their importance.
Saying no to specific tasks or requests can also help reduce stress levels and give you more control over your schedule.
At the same time, it’s essential to be mindful of how and when you say no. You don’t want to come across as rude or unhelpful, so make sure to explain why you’re not able to take on a task or request. You can also suggest alternatives or ways of accomplishing the same result without your direct involvement.

6. Prioritize your tasks
Prioritizing your tasks is an essential part of effective time management. Start by listing out all the tasks you need to do and rank them according to their importance and urgency.
Work on the most important tasks first, followed by less important ones. If a task isn’t an urgent or high priority, don’t waste time on it immediately. Instead, save it for later or delegate it if possible.
